Autohome Inc. American Depositary Shares each representing four class A. (ATHM $27.20) $27.20 P/E (TTM): 15.03X Cap: $3.22B View ATHM Profile View Questions on ATHM Q: Hi, Can I get your opinion of Autohome Inc.? Thanks, Upvote 0 Read Answer Asked by Colin I on February 13, 2017